#13. “A Group of Five Young People”

In an official statement, the North Yorkshire Police explained what they have found out during the investigation…

“At around 8.45pm on Friday, 1 June a group of five young people were seen pushing a rock at the top of one of the crags.”

#11. Irreplaceable Damage to the Landmark

The police continued their statement, saying that as the rock fell from the crag, it caused damage to the crag face…

Moreover, “the damage this has caused is irreplaceable and it is now in a potentially dangerous condition.”

#9. A Danger to Others

“The incident has not only caused considerable damage to both the rock and the crag face, but those responsible also put themselves in danger and have created a potential hazard for other visitors to Brimham Rocks,” said the statement from the North Yorkshire Police.
